History & Origin
Arloh is a modern spelling of Arlo, popularized by Edmund Spenser and often linked to 'fortified hill' or the Irish Aherlow ('between two highlands'). The root is debated, which we note. The trailing -h is a contemporary flourish on a trendy name (said 'AR-loh').
The Arloh spelling is rare in the U.S., against heavier use of Arlo. Trendy in root, modern in look.
